The climate of Wonju

Situated in South Korea, Wonju is classified under the Koppen Climate Classification as Dwa, which depicts a Humid Continental climate with severe dry winters and hot summers. Throughout the year, this quaint city experiences significant variations in temperature, humidity, and precipitation.

Wonju experiences peak temperatures between 23.9°C (75°F) and 30°C (86°F) from May to August, with the highest temperature of 30°C (86°F) usually recorded in August. Conversely, the coldest months range from December to February, when temperatures can plummet as low as -9.5°C (14.9°F) in January.

Fluctuations in relative humidity are evident throughout the year, with peak humidity reported between June and October, where humidity percentages soar to between 70.3% and 78.5%. The driest months lie between March and April, with relative humidity levels reducing to a low of 58.4%.

Monthly rainfall varies throughout the year, with a majority registered between June and September, reaching up to 362mm (14.25") in July. Consistently, the number of rainfall days increases over these wet months to as high as 16.6 days in July. Contrastingly, the months of December to February present relatively drier conditions with rainfall volumes ranging between 22mm (0.87") and 26mm (1.02").

Wonju experiences most daylight hours from May to July with approximately 14.2 to 14.7 hours while comparatively fewer daylight hours occur from November to January, averaging 9.6 to 10.2 hours. Moreover, sunshine hours remain relatively consistent throughout the year, ranging between 4.7 hours and 7.1 hours, with the lowest recorded in July.

The best time to visit Wonju

Arguably the best period to visit Wonju falls between May and June. During this time, the weather is relatively pleasant, with moderate temperatures scaling from 11.1°C (52°F) to 27.6°C (81.7°F) and bearable humidity levels ranging from 64.1% to 70.3%. Moreover, these months receive adequate sunshine averaging 7.1 hours daily, ensuring few obstructions to outdoor activities.

The worst time to visit Wonju

The least favourable time to visit Wonju is typically from July to September. These months experience the highest rainfall, with a soaring 362mm (14.25") recorded in July and 290mm (11.42") in August. Additionally, the temperatures are at their peak, ranging from 25.7°C (78.3°F) to 30°C (86°F), and the relative humidity during this period scales up to 78.5%, creating rather uncomfortable conditions.

Spring weather in Wonju

Spring in Wonju spans from March to May. These months greet the city with moderately high temperatures ranging from 1.7°C (35.1°F) to 23.9°C (75°F). Relative humidity levels during spring stand between 58.4% and 64.1%, offering relatively more comfortable weather. Rainfall during this period is moderate, with May receiving the highest spring rainfall totaling 94mm (3.7").

Summer weather in Wonju

The summer period in Wonju covers June to August. It is during this time that the city experiences its hottest temperatures, escalating as high as 30°C (86°F) in August. Additionally, the summer months bring along considerably high humidity, with levels exceeding to 78.5% in July and August. The rainfall in summer is high with a record 362mm (14.25") in July and 290mm (11.42") in August.

Autumn weather in Wonju

Autumn in Wonju falls between September and November. These months show a decrease in temperatures, from a high of 25.7°C (78.3°F) in September to a lower 11.5°C (52.7°F) in November. The humidity levels during autumn sit between 70.9% and 76%, decreasing steadily as the season progresses. Rainfall in this period reduces approximately from 173mm (6.81") in September to 44mm (1.73") in November.

Winter weather in Wonju

Winter descends in Wonju from December to February. During this time, Wonju experiences cold temperatures with the lowest temperature recorded at -9.5°C (14.9°F) in January. Relative humidity levels moderately vary, from 66.9% in December to 64.2% in February. Winter also has the least amount of rainfall, with a minimum of 22mm (0.87") in December.

Frequently asked questions

What are the coldest months in Wonju?

Wonju's coldest month, January, registers temperatures that range from a high of 1.7°C (35.1°F) to a low of -9.5°C (14.9°F).

What is the driest month in Wonju?

January is the month with the least rainfall in Wonju, South Korea. Rain falls for 7.4 days and accumulates 22mm (0.87") of precipitation.

How much does it rain in Wonju?

In Wonju, South Korea, during the entire year, the rain falls for 113.6 days and collects up to 1344mm (52.91") of precipitation.

What is the least humid month in Wonju?

The least humid month in Wonju, South Korea, is April, with an average relative humidity of 58.4%.

What is the month with the most sunshine in Wonju?

The months with the most sunshine in Wonju, South Korea, are April and May, with an average of 7.1h of sunshine.

When are the longest days in Wonju?

The month with the longest days is June, with an average of 14h and 42min of daylight.

What is the most humid month in Wonju?

The most humid month in Wonju, South Korea, is July, with an average relative humidity of 78.5%.

What is the rainiest month in Wonju?

July is the month with the most rainfall in Wonju. Rain falls for 16.6 days and accumulates 362mm (14.25") of precipitation.

What is the month with the least sunshine in Wonju?

July has the least sunshine of the year in Wonju, with an average of 4.7h of sunshine.

What are the warmest months in Wonju?

August stands out as Wonju's warmest month, with an average high-temperature of 30°C (86°F) and a low-temperature of 20.9°C (69.6°F).

What is the month with the shortest days in Wonju?

With an average of 9h and 36min of daylight, December has the shortest days of the year in Wonju.

Is there Daylight Saving Time (DST) in Wonju?

Wonju does not observe Daylight Saving Time (DST). KST timezone is used over the entire year.
